Asura's Wrath

Dragon Ball in all but name

Asura's Wrath is the core of an action game, but it also relies heavily on Quick-Time Events. The basic plot involves Asura being betrayed by the gods and taking revenge to save his daughter.

There's some action against hordes of enemies and some light exploration, but overall the game is about boss battles that are essentially set pieces. This game would come out god of war and Dragon Ball Z It was dated and that's not a bad thing.

binary domain

Just before the fall of humanity

binary domain It is set in a future where androids live peacefully among humans, but a virus causes them all to begin to change. In missions, players will control a squad following their leader Daniel, who can issue orders.

As you perform well in missions, the relationships between these characters level up, and there are also some minor equipment adjustments between rounds. It's a head-to-head example of a game that was perhaps too niche for its own good, but it dominates as a cover shooter pitting you against armies of robots.

bullet storm

Add interest to shooting games

bullet storm is almost a parody of the first-person genre, but what's not overlooked is the gameplay. Players can obtain a variety of guns during their travels, but only two mechanics really matter. These are boots and electric rope.

Using ropes, players can pull enemies in and then kick them off cliffs, gut them into cactus forests, trap them, and more. The game also rewards creativity between kills, so the more committed a player is, the more fun they'll have overall.

Dragon's Age 2

Actually a pretty good sequel

dragon age 2 It was disappointing dragon age Because it's shorter and mostly contained within one city that branches off into different dungeons. Compared to the original game, which had tons of branching paths and customization options, it was a valid opinion to have in the sequel, but it was much better than all the negative rhetoric at the time.

what dragon age 2 Being with a city is perfect for an RPG. Combat is more action-oriented, it feels better to play, and character interactions are just as satisfying. Sometimes a short sequel isn't a bad thing, and as long as the game is fun, a sequel doesn't always have to be better than its predecessor.

saboteur

take back paris

saboteur It's a World War II game set in Paris, which appears in black and white because it's occupied by the Nazis. As a rebel spy/race car driver working with the Resistance, players can rescue sections of the city and restore color to the world.

It's a huge effect that makes players feel rewarded every time they complete a mission, but it's a double-edged sword because it also takes away from the game's killer black and white aesthetic. Either way, this chaotic open world game holds up better than other games from this era thanks to its style and substance.

Warhammer 40,000: Space Marine

gears of space warfare

It's hard to keep track of them all warhammer Games come out often enough, and so do their titles. Warhammer 40,000: Space Marine It flew under the radar. Thanks to the sequel, the original game is back in the spotlight and will probably outlast its sequel.

Players enter linear levels and fight hordes of orcs using all kinds of weapons, from guns that fire bolts to chainsaw swords. The most equivalent to it is Gears of War Tonally speaking, except for the more forward thrust and less time spent taking cover.
